
The Absa RUN YOUR CITY DURBAN 10K will celebrate its 8th anniversary on Sunday, 13 July 2025. Entries open on Wednesday, 02 April – runners (and walkers) are encouraged to register early to secure their spot!
The Absa RUN YOUR CITY DURBAN 10K is the third event in a prestigious series of five premium mass participation 10km road races. Celebrating the vibrant spirit of Durban, this event brings together runners of all levels to enjoy a fast-paced and scenic course, alongside elite athletes vying for top honors. Known for its festive atmosphere, the race features live entertainment, energetic local cheer zones, and a strong emphasis on community engagement. Whether you’re a seasoned runner or a beginner, the Absa RUN YOUR CITY DURBAN 10K promises to be an unforgettable experience.
“We’re excited to open entries for the Absa RUN YOUR CITY DURBAN 10K in 2025,” says Michael Meyer, Managing Director of Stillwater Sports and Series Founder. “With its fast and flat course, this event lends itself to world-class performances. The 2024 race saw over 10,000 participants, making it the largest field since the Durban leg began in 2017. It was a historic event, with Glenrose Xaba setting a new South African Women’s 10km record, becoming the first South African to break Elana Meyer’s 2001 record. The men’s race was equally impressive, with the top five finishing in under 28 minutes, and for the first time in history, four South Africans ran under 28 minutes in the same race.
While the Absa RUN YOUR CITY DURBAN 10K certainly attracts world-class elites, it’s not just about the fast runners – we ensure that social runners (and walkers) also have an unforgettable experience. The route offers breathtaking Durban views, and participants are treated to vibrant on-route entertainment, making it a celebration for everyone. Whether you’re racing for a personal best or simply enjoying the day, the event is designed to bring excitement and a sense of community to all who take part.”

CHARITY SUPPORT: The Absa RUN YOUR CITY SERIES proudly supports the Cancer Association of South Africa (CANSA) as the official charity of the entire series of events. A non-profit leader in the fight against cancer since 1931, CANSA enables research, educates the public and advocates for and supports all people affected by cancer, while leading SA towards a cancer-free society. When entering an Absa RUN YOUR CITY SERIES event online, runners can show their support by donating towards CANSA.
